How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Heritage?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Heritage Studio Apartments | $1,476 | $799 | $2,110 |
| Heritage 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,480 | $749 | $2,440 |
| Heritage 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,601 | $694 | $10,000+ |
| Heritage 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,583 | $765 | $4,829 |
| Heritage 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,581 | $489 | $7,000 |
| Heritage 5 Bedroom Apartments | $1,894 | $845 | $5,450 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Heritage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Heritage?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Heritage is at 1883 at Cameron House Student Living listed at $470.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Heritage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Heritage is $1,451.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Heritage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Heritage is a 7,420 square feet unit starting from $995 at 301 W 38th St.
What is the average size for Heritage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Heritage is currently at 703 sq ft.
